1. Regular Cleaning Routine: One of the simplest yet most effective ways to maintain pinewood panels is by enforcing a regular cleaning routine. Dust, dirt, and dirt can accumulate over time, dulling the natural shine of the wood. Use a soft, dry cloth or a vacuum cleaner with a cleaning attachment to gently remove exterior dust and debris. For stubborn stains or tumbles, dampen a clean cloth with a mild wood cleanser or a solution of water and vinegar.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ive cleansers, as they can damage the wood's finish.

3. Avoid Exposure to humidity:

 Pinewood panels are susceptible to moisture damage, which can bring misshaping, swelling, and earth growth. To help humidity-related issues, avoid installing pinewood panels in areas with high moisture or direct exposure to water, similar as bathrooms or kitchens. Use humidity walls, similar as vapor walls or sealants, behind the panels to produce a defensive border against humidity infiltration. Also, ensure proper ventilation and blow within the space to promote drying and reduce moisture situations.
